"Geniuses of the Arts," created in 1761 by French Rococo painter François Boucher, depicts cherubic figures engaged in artistic pursuits. The scene is set amidst a landscape of clouds and classical architecture, emphasizing the idealized nature of the subject. Boucher's signature elegant lines and pastel palette, characteristic of the Rococo style, contribute to the whimsical atmosphere of the painting, now located in the Musée des Beaux-Arts d'Angers, France.
